At pickup, review the vehicle thoroughly: document damage with photos, clarify mileage counts, and confirm insurance inclusions. Understanding key terms—like full coverage limits, fuel policies, and late return fees—prevents posture problems later. Finally, plan return logistics early: avoid high parking zones near hubs, factor in expected traffic, and use real-time navigation tools to minimize delays.
